Siemens SIMATIC S7-400H System Manual page 132

Fault-tolerant systems
Hide thumbs Also See for SIMATIC S7-400H:
Table of Contents

Advertisement

Using I/Os in S7-400H
10.5 Connecting redundant I/Os
Using the blocks
Before you use the blocks, configure the redundant modules as redundant in HW Config.
Link the blocks from the "Redundant IO" library into the OBs in which the redundant modules
are addressed.
The OBs into which you need to link the various blocks are listed in the table below:
Block
FC 450 "RED_INIT"
FC 451 "RED_DEPA"
FB 450 "RED_IN"
FB 451 "RED_OUT"
FB 452 "RED_DIAG"
FB 453 "RED_STATUS"
To be able to address redundant modules using process image partitions in cyclic interrupts,
the relevant process image partition must be assigned to this pair of modules and to the
cyclic interrupt. Call FB 450 "RED_IN" in this cyclic interrupt before you call the user program.
Call FB 451 "RED_OUT" in this cyclic interrupt after you call the user program.
The valid values that can be processed by the user program are always located at the lower
address of both redundant modules. This means that only the lower address can be used by
the application; the values of the higher address are not relevant for the application.
Note
Use of FB 450 "RED_IN" and 451 "RED_OUT" when using process image partitions
You use a separate process image partition for each priority class you require
(OB 1, OB 30 ... OB 38).
132
OB
OB 72 "CPU redundancy error"
FC 450 is only executed after start event B#16#33:
"Standby-master changeover by operator"
OB 80 "Timeout error"
FC 450 is only executed after start event B#16#0A:
"Resume RUN after reconfiguring".
OB 100 "Warm restart"
OB 102 "Cold restart"
Call FC 450 in OB 80 if you connect redundant I/O to a fault-tolerant
CPU operating in stand-alone mode.
When you call FC 451 in OB 83 after inserting modules, this function
allows automatic depassivation after repairs (optional).
OB 1 "Cyclic program"
OB 30 to OB 38 "Cyclic interrupt"
OB 1 "Cyclic program"
OB 30 to OB 38 "Cyclic interrupt"
OB 72 "CPU redundancy error"
OB 82 "Diagnostic interrupt"
OB 83 "Insert/remove module interrupt"
OB 85 "Program execution error"
Call FB 452 in OB 83 if you connect redundant I/O to a fault-tolerant
CPU operating in stand-alone mode.
System Manual, 09/2007, A5E00267695-03
S7-400H

Hide quick links:

Advertisement

Table of Contents
loading

Table of Contents